Those numbers are horribly low for certain titles. Both MGS2 and MGS3 broke 850k in Japan, according to VGChartz, not including MGS2: Substance and MGS3: Subsistance.

MGS has the fanbase to sell well over 500k.

As for RE5, RE4 sold over 220k on the GC! Despite a ps2 version in the works. It sold another 490k on the ps2. This time, since the 360 is basically out of the picture, there won't be any competition between two consoles, so RE5 should sell somewhere between those two figures, despite the ps3's small install base, and the game will boost ps3 hardware sales.

Hell, even Resistance cracked the 100k mark in Japan (it's currently at the 140k mark), so Resistance 2 and Killzone 2 combined will most definitely break 100k, despite being FPSes.

I'm not even going to bother with the rest of the games, because VGC doesn't have numbers for half of their predecessors. But know this, many of these games will sell much better than you estimate. I personally think the bigger ones will sell very well, because they are from well established franchises with large fanbases, and will push ps3s. As a result, because of an increased install base, the smaller titles should sell pretty well as well.

Tbh, because of the major differences between the Wii and ps3, I think that many Japanese gamers will be multi-console owners in the end, even if it takes something as big as FF or MGS to push them to buy a ps3. The ps2 and GC, in comparison, were very similar in concept and features, so it was strictly games that made the difference.

The entire industry in Japan seems to be in a real critical situation (excluding Nintendo). I'm just talking games for the Japanese market here, not games like MGS4 or RE5 which have world-wide appeal.
Their games sell like crap on Wii. Only DQ:Swords had decent numbers and it tanked very quickly. The game was terribly shallow though so it doesn't help either way.
3rd party games seem to sell better on PS3, but still like crap and then factor in the development costs of the HD graphics and you might as well be back on Wii.
PSP - Forget it, almost nothing sells there.
360 - Who?
DS - Here 3rd parties can actually make a profit, but still, few break-out games overall.

Necessity is the mother of invention and the Japan industry needs to desperately reinvent itself (Nintendo already has) or a lot of companies could vanish before this generation is out.
